About Little Bromwich

Little Bromwich is a small locality in central-east Birmingham, nestled between Bordesley Green and Small Heath. Its proximity to Yardley and its frequently mistaken identity as part of Bordesley Green make it a unique area for planning applications. The area features a road named after it, highlighting its local significance.

Planning Activity in Little Bromwich

In the last 24 months, 67 planning applications were submitted near Little Bromwich. Of these, 79% were approved, with an average decision time of 62 days.

This is below the national average of approximately 87%, which may reflect stricter local policies, sensitivity of the area, or higher levels of speculative applications. Pre-application advice is particularly worthwhile near Little Bromwich.

At 62 days on average, decisions near Little Bromwich slightly exceed the 8-week statutory target for minor applications, though this is common across many councils.

The most common application types near Little Bromwich were full planning applications (32), outline applications (28), telecoms (2). Full planning applications account for 48% of all submissions, covering new builds, change of use, and works that go beyond permitted development rights.

3 planning appeals were lodged, of which 1 was allowed and 2 were dismissed (33% success rate).
